WebbThe NITF (National Imagery Transmission Format) file format is a raster file format created by the United States Department of Defense (DoD). For more information, refer … WebbThe National Imagery Transmission Format (NITF) standard is composed of an image accompanied by subimages, symbols, labels, text, and other information that relates to the image. WebbWhen using commercial NITF imagery, such as Quickbird, GeoEye, IKONOS, WorldView-1, WorldView-2, or RapidEye, you will want to first ingest one image into the mosaic dataset using the NITF raster type. This will create a mosaic dataset using the NITF fields. Then use the sensor-specific raster type to add the remaining imagery.
